Metro Traffic Management Employee Directory

CA - Burnaby - British Columbia

Company overview

About Metro Traffic Management

Experts in traffic management solutions, offering personnel, equipment and traffic management plans for the safety of pedestrians, drivers and workers.

With Tomba you can find and verify Metro Traffic Management's email formats

For 2 verified Metro Traffic Management Employees Email

Find the email of anyone behind any website

Frequent questions about Metro Traffic Management

How many employees does Metro Traffic Management have currently??

Metro Traffic Management has approximately 201-500, These team members are located across 1 countries. including United States.

What does Metro Traffic Management do?

Browse companies

Our company index contains hundreds of thousands of businesses.

This page is protected by reCAPTCHA. The Google Privacy Policy and Terms of Service apply.